Guitar Hero boosts sales

This is a story I can relate with - According to Wired’s Game|Life blog, downloads of DragonForce’s track “Through the Fire and Flames” increased by 183% the week Guitar Hero III was released. Halo 3 Pwns everyone else

NDP’s numbers for September are in, and what we all knew would happen happened. But I didn’t expect such a dramatic number:

Halo 3 |XBOX 360| 3.3 million
Wii Play w/ Remote |Wii| 282K
Legend of Zelda: Phantom Hourglass |DS| 224K
Madden NFL 08 |PS2| 205K
Skate |XBOX 360| 175K
Madden NFL 08 |XBOX 360| 173K
Metroid Prime 3: Corruption |Wii| 167K
